Paul Calo is an experienced audio engineer currently working at WBUR since November 2014, where responsibilities include recording, editing, and mixing feature stories for programs like Morning Edition and All Things Considered, along with providing technical audio assistance. In addition to this role, Paul has been a self-employed guitar instructor since 2012 and previously served as a live sound engineer at Davis Square Theatre from January 2012 to July 2015. Earlier in their career, Paul worked as a computer repair technician at Staples from 2010 to 2012. Paul holds an Audio Production Certificate in Audio Engineering from Boston University and has further education from the University of Massachusetts Lowell.

WBUR
90.9 WBUR-FM is Boston's NPR news station and the home of nationally syndicated programs, including On Point, Here & Now, Only A Game and Car Talk, which reach millions of listeners each week on NPR stations across the country and online. WBUR provides listeners with thorough coverage of local, national and international news from NPR, Public Radio International and the BBC, in addition to its own locally produced content. WBUR has a dedicated newsroom reporting original, local content throughout the day, as well as Radio Boston, a daily news magazine examining issues, news, people and places through a distinctly Boston lens. Through a dynamic exchange of ideas, WBUR serves and engages the local community as a source of news and information, providing insight and cultural context that unites a diverse, complex and changing world.
